ICD-10-CM Code For Injury Of Muscle And Tendon At Ankle And Foot Level: Group Overview
The International Classification of Diseases, Tenth Revision, Clinical Modification (ICD-10-CM) code group S96 includes acute injuries to muscles and tendons at the ankle and foot level, such as strains, partial and complete tendon tears, and other soft tissue trauma affecting the distal lower extremity. These ICD-10-CM diagnosis codes are used to document clinical encounters for traumatic soft tissue injury around the ankle and foot, capturing the site, laterality, and severity of the injury. Accurate coding within the ICD-10-CM S96 group supports proper claim adjudication and complete clinical documentation for appropriate reimbursement.
